Paul Dewey Place, Jr., 82, of Desert Hot Springs, CA, passed away at Desert Regional Medical Center on June 13, 2008, from complications of diabetes. His devoted and beloved wife, Rosemary, was at his bedside at the time of his death. Paul was born in Long Beach, CA, to Paul Dewey Place, Sr. and Selma Matson Place on September 12, 1925. Paul married: *** Betty Jean Stowell on 17 Jan 1946 in Los Angeles, CA. *** Rosemary (Trudeau) Rick on 9 Dec 1972 in Palos Verdes, CA. After graduating from Montebello High School, Paul enlisted in the United States Navy and was a Veteran of World War II. He was stationed in Pearl Harbor where his duties included high diving exhibitions for Admiral Nimitz. He was a member and former Big Sir of the SIRS (Sons in Retirement) organization while living in South Lake Tahoe. He spent most of his working years in management for Chrysler Motors Corp., Hoffman Electronics and retired from Learned Lumber Co., Hermosa Beach, CA. Paul enjoyed golf and loved music. A favorite artist and song was Frank Sinatra's "My Way". He exemplified the true meaning of the lyrics of that song and indeed he lived his life "Paul's Way". He was preceded in death by his daughter, Pamela Jean Place. He is survived by his wife, Rosemary Place; daughters, Shirley Morris, Debra Place; stepsons, Scott Rick, Michael Rick; sister Estelle Porter; seven grandchildren and two great-grandchildren. He was greatly loved and will remain forever in our hearts. He will be missed.
